Output ae8b4e941469a669c2e3994dabbb1642ebe2ecf707a4d3488ca76320fdc9b627:1

value
2527130995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86848c41ebae6b181838b53b0d1f5ba0ff1b9980 OP_EQUAL
address
3DxHFqWkjrMGAGnwqMCje4WhB3qVugS1jE
transaction
ae8b4e941469a669c2e3994dabbb1642ebe2ecf707a4d3488ca76320fdc9b627
confirmations
294735
spent
true